Transaction 207fe77df206404bed754eba14c0727078c301bb4189bcfb31646b77c64a0957
2 Input
2 Outputs
- 207fe77df206404bed754eba14c0727078c301bb4189bcfb31646b77c64a0957:0
- 207fe77df206404bed754eba14c0727078c301bb4189bcfb31646b77c64a0957:1
value 2854000000
address 1GCzBWu2bQZuVTUnTx6SnaKVMYsfJ3MbPP
value 1893374544
address 1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8